
President of Ukraine Volodymyr Zelenskyy claims that sanctions against Russia must be strengthened. “Every Russian strike, especially one as bold as a strike on nuclear power plants and other critical facilities, is an argument that pressure on a terrorist state is insufficient,” he says.
In a message sent on Wednesday evening, Zelensky said that an assessment of damage from the explosion of Russian drones is underway in the city of Slavuta, Khmelnytskyi region, News.ro writes.
“It is very likely that the target of these drones was the Khmelnytsky NPP – the shock wave of the explosion blew out windows, including those on the territory of the NPP. So far, about 20 local residents are known to have been injured. They were given all the necessary help. The strike in the NPP area is another reminder to all our partners about how important it is to strengthen Ukraine’s air defenses and how dangerous it can be when Russia can avoid international sanctions. Many of the components of the attack drones used by Russian terrorists, as well as their missiles, come from different countries, different companies, including some Western ones. The effectiveness of sanctions against Russia is literally protection against terrorism,” he emphasized.
The President of Ukraine added that the European Council at the level of heads of state and government is meeting at his place on Thursday.
“Among other topics, I will talk about exactly this: sanctions against Russia should be extended and strengthened. “Every Russian strike, especially one as bold as the one on nuclear power plants and other critical objects, is an argument for insufficient pressure on the terrorist state,” Zelenskyy said.
He noted that he had a video conference with military, intelligence and government officials.
“Among the moments worth noting is the reaction of the occupier to the new capabilities of our fighters. After our troops hit the airports in Berdyansk and Luhansk, we see that the occupiers are moving their aircraft away. More precisely, they are again trying to do this from the territory of our Crimea. This is a good sign. First the Russian fleet flees, and now the Russian air force flees. The habit of running away will be very useful for Russia. Because they will have to leave our land. No exceptions. And thank you to everyone in the world who helps us grow stronger and achieve greater goals. And I thank our fighters for their accuracy,” explained Volodymyr Zelenskyi.
He noted that work is underway at the diplomatic level regarding a meeting on the Peace Formula.
“It is very important that in the relevant negotiations we see unwavering attention to Ukraine and the need to end this war – to end it justly and correctly,” the Ukrainian president also noted.
Speaking about the supply of ammunition, Zelensky noted that the key element is additional power for Ukraine, the state and the people every day.
